Output 81d2043ae64ff439e47ffeea574a28401bb04f3e0e8be1668ce0f56e10eb695a:0

value
6559828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e575a47259c7c1956d57ada957ef65a2d64cec OP_EQUAL
address
3DzHMNqr9yB4YJ7wM3grroijpGrySgGA7Z
transaction
81d2043ae64ff439e47ffeea574a28401bb04f3e0e8be1668ce0f56e10eb695a
spent
true